working together Alberto and Amanda can paint a fence in 4.12 hours. had she done it alone it would have taken Amanda 10 hours. find how long it would take Alberto to do it alone. A) 6.75 B) 5.02 c) 7.54 D)7.01
1 answer:
Answer:
D) 7.01
Step-by-step explanation:
The rates of doing work, in terms of jobs per hour, will add when the two painters are working together. If A represents Alberto's time to do the job alone, we have ...
1/4.12 = 1/10 + 1/A
(Jobs per hour is the inverse of hours per job.)
A = 1/(1/4.12 -1/10) ≈ 7.0068 ≈ 7.01
It takes Alberto 7.01 hours to do the job alone .
